DAVID RODIGAN RESIGNS FROM KISS FM OVER THE “MARGINALISATION” OF REGGAE MUSIC!

DAVID RODIGAN RESIGNS FROM KISS FM OVER THE “MARGINALISATION” OF REGGAE MUSIC!

The Jamaican music expert has worked at the radio station since 1990 By IAN BURRELL—– One of Britain’s best-known specialist radio presenters, David Rodigan, has ended his 22-year relationship with the commercial station Kiss FM by resigning over the “marginalisation” of reggae music in the schedule. Rodigan is known for his encyclopaedic knowledge of Jamaican music and was given an MBE in the last New Year’s honours list. FORMER JAMAICAN PRIME MINISTER, EWARD SEAGA, VISITS MIAMI TO PROMOTE REGGAE GOLDEN JUBILEE ALBUM!

FORMER JAMAICAN PRIME MINISTER, EWARD SEAGA, VISITS MIAMI TO PROMOTE REGGAE GOLDEN JUBILEE ALBUM!

  MIRAMAR – As 2012 marks Jamaica’s 50th year of independence, VP Records offers arguably one of the most historical and genre-comprehensive box sets to commemorate the occasion. The 4-disc selection was curated by former Jamaican Prime Minister (1980-1989) Edward Seaga, who also played a major role in the development of the Jamaican music industry during the 1960s ska movement. ACE BASS PLAYER BERTRAM “RANCHIE” McLEAN DIES AT 64!

ACE BASS PLAYER BERTRAM “RANCHIE” McLEAN DIES AT 64!

  By Howard Campbell —– BASS player Bertram ‘Ranchie’ McLean, who played on seminal hit songs like I Need a Roof and Dreamland, died last Wednesday at the University Hospital of the West Indies in St Andrew. He was 64. His son, Antonie McLean, told the Jamaica Observer that his father had been ill for some time. He had surgery for prostate cancer two years ago and was wheelchair-bound for the last year.
